No time for a walk after meals? Try this instead. ๐Ÿ‘‡

10 squats while brushing your teeth, between meetings, or waiting for the kettle to boil. Or calf raises at your desk.

When your muscles move, they soak up glucose from your bloodstream, helping to reduce blood sugar spikes after eating. As effective as going for a 30 minute walk.

Itโ€™s not about doing more exercise. Itโ€™s about sneaking movement into your day.

I think so many women in perimenopause will hear that and think: โ€œYep. Thatโ€™s me.โ€

First things first: youโ€™re not broken, failing, or turning into a horrible person.

Fluctuating hormones can affect neurotransmitters in the brain, making us feel more irritable, reactive, overwhelmed, and quick to snap. Itโ€™s incredibly common.

A few simple hacks that can help:

โœจ Pause before reacting. Take 3 slow breaths before responding. It sounds too simple, but it helps calm your nervous system.

โœจ Strength train. Rage often feels like trapped energy. Moving your body gives it somewhere to go.

โœจ Prioritise protein. Blood sugar crashes can make irritability much worse.

โœจ Get outside. A 10-minute walk can do wonders for perspective (and save your family from your mood ๐Ÿ˜†).

โœจ Protect your sleep. Everything feels harder when youโ€™re exhausted.

โœจ Give yourself some grace. Youโ€™re navigating a huge biological transition while still trying to be a partner, parent, friend, employee, and everything else.

Hereโ€™s my morning routine that supports a good night sleep, all day energy, digestion and metabolism.

โ˜€๏ธ Morning light to tell my body itโ€™s daytime (which helps me sleep better at night).

๐Ÿ‹ Hot water with lemon and ginger, sipped on the sofa while cuddling the cat. The lemon and ginger support digestion, the cat boosts serotonin, and the whole ritual reminds my nervous system that weโ€™re safe.

๐Ÿ’ง Electrolytes and collagen to rehydrate after sleep.

โ˜• Coffee with MCT oil and keto powder for sustained energy and a brain that feels switched on.

๐Ÿฆท And yes... I brush my teeth while squatting. Not because Iโ€™m trying to become an Olympic athlete, but because little bits of movement add up.

Iโ€™ve learned that feeling good rarely comes from one big thing. Itโ€™s usually the result of lots of tiny choices that gently nudge your body in the right direction.

Fibre might be one of the least glamorous wellness topics, but itโ€™s one of the most powerful.

When women tell me they struggle with:
โ†’ bloating
โ†’ cravings
โ†’ energy crashes
โ†’ brain fog
โ†’ hormone imbalance

โ€ฆI almost always look at gut health and fibre first.

Not because fibre is โ€œtrendyโ€.

But because your gut bacteria literally feed on it.

And most of us arenโ€™t getting nearly enough.

The good news?
You do NOT need a perfect diet.

Often itโ€™s just:
โœจ adding vegetables before carbs
โœจ sprinkling seeds onto meals
โœจ eating more berries, beans and lentils
โœจ slowing down when you eat

Simple things. Done consistently.
